Output 1689dc75331bde754c9d9b2251f4064dd1e0d2d9a8626c195b944323d7d69323:0

value
89661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9747ea4def22efaa6c32fd9b37d3d61421e2c1a OP_EQUAL
address
3MWp7N7ZYibJ8seHXC1VmgZ4vLA7uovdDH
transaction
1689dc75331bde754c9d9b2251f4064dd1e0d2d9a8626c195b944323d7d69323
spent
true